With peak moving season in swing and Americans considering where to settle down, the personal-finance website WalletHub today released its report on 2019’s Best States to Live in as well as accompanying videos.

To help Americans settle down in the best and most affordable place possible, WalletHub compared the 50 states across 51 key indicators of livability. They range from housing costs and income growth to education rate and quality of hospitals.

Living Conditions in New Jersey (1=Best; 25=Avg.)

  • 7th – % of Population in Poverty
  • 26th – % of Insured Population
  • 30th – % of Adults in Fair or Poor Health
  • 23rd – Avg. Weekly Work Hours
  • 7th – Restaurants per Capita
